That was the Middle T-bar. You can still see its cut, just barely, where Spookie crosses it just after it splits from Middle Ravine. Until recently the upper terminal was still there, behind some trees at the start of Goat Path. (The Lower T-bar was replaced by the Hong Kong chair in the early 70s, which went up what is now Parkway and you can see the foundation of its top terminal from Peabody just before it crosses the exit of Spookie.)I remember the T bars as well.
